Eminence LA15850
Thiele-Small parameters
| Nominal size | 15" |
|---|---|
| Impedance | 8 Ω |
| Fs | 34 Hz |
| Qts | 0.328 |
| Qes | 0.34 |
| Qms | 9.27 |
| Vas | 234.2 L |
| Sd | 856.3 cm² |
| Xmax | 4.1 mm |
| Re | 5.83 Ω |
| Bl | 18.8 T·m |
| Mms | 96.2 g |
| Pe | 800 W |
| Sensitivity | 97.7 dB |
Alignment hint
| EBP | 100 · flexible |
|---|---|
| Sealed Vb (Qtc ≈ 0.71) | ≈ 64.2 L |
EBP 50-100: works in either a sealed or ported alignment.
Rules of thumb from T/S parameters only. Verify against a real simulation before cutting wood.
